Paving on Lynn Fells Parkway, West Wyoming Tuesday Into Wednesday

Melrose drivers are advised to seek alternate routes if possible from 8:30 p.m. Tuesday night through 5:30 a.m. Wednesday morning.

Drivers should avoid the intersection of West Wyoming Avenue and the Lynn Fells Parkway tonight, according a state Department of Conservation and Recreation (DCR) traffic advisory.

The advisory issued on Tuesday states that the DCR will be paving West Wyoming Avenue in Stoneham and the Western-most portion of the Lynn Fells Parkway, starting at the Pond Street and West Wyoming intersection, from 8:30 p.m. on Tuesday night through 5:30 a.m. on Wednesday morning.

"Motorists are advised to expect delays and to seek alternate routes if possible," the advisory said.

A little further away, but possibly impacting Melrose, starting today the DCR has closed the left lane closure on the Fellsway West southbound ramp from Roosevelt Circle to Fulton Street in Medford.

The lane closure is to accommodate the storage of a large piece of equipment that will be used by MassDOT in the demolition of the I-93 northbound bridge over Fellsway West (Rte. 28). The demolition is part of the MassDOT I-93 . The lane closure will remain in place until Friday, June 24.
